如何让pdb中的显示像gdb中的显示一样工作?

问题描述 投票:0回答:1

我正在学习编程,并且刚刚切换到使用 Python 语言进行问题集。之前,我学过写一些C小程序。因此,当我调试 C 程序时,我使用 gdb,display 命令显示变量,并在我使用 next (n) 时不断显示它们,但 Python 的 pdb 模块的行为却并非如此。有没有办法让 pdb 中的显示行为像 gdb 中一样?

我习惯了从终端运行 C 程序,并在终端中使用 GDB 调试它们,我发现它非常有效。我知道我使用的程序非常小,所以我想知道继续这样做是否是一个好主意。我应该使用 PDB 模块对 python 程序做类似的事情吗?

python debugging terminal gdb pdb
1个回答
0
投票

我认为你可以尝试使用Pycharm来检查你的代码的状态。学习设置断点并检查下次输出是什么。 Pycharm中有很多有用的工具。您可以看一下的一件事是 https://www.jetbrains.com/help/pycharm/examining-suspended-program.html

© www.soinside.com 2019 - 2024. All rights reserved.